    what if the light box engine goes out one day would you have to to replace the entire thing?

    • @onpointcustomauto1289
      @onpointcustomauto1289  Před 3 měsíci

      No, you would only need to replace the light box. The fiber optics connects to the light box separately so you only need to change out the light box not the fiber optics.

    Where did you place the light box ?

    • @onpointcustomauto1289
      @onpointcustomauto1289  Před 3 měsíci

      If you use a 6 foot fiber optic kit, and if it is a thin box like the one that we used in our video you can mount it in the headliner. There is enough space to mount it safely in the headliner if you use the a 10 foot kit you can run it into one of the rear pillars without issue.
